Pair Trading with BioNTech and Union Electric

The main advantage of trading using opposite BioNTech and Union Electric posit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if BioNTech position performs unexpectedly, Union Electric can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Union Electric will offset losses from the drop in Union Electric's long position.
The idea behind BioNTech SE and Union Electric p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
